There is some dispute about whether the black gripped Klaas Luft2 is just that or the 'funeral dagger'.

There is the picture I remember seeing of a Luft funeral where the mourners were showing their ordinary gripped Luft2s.

I personally think that this is just a grip colour variation confined to only a few daggers, mostly by Klaas.

That being said, I have in my collection a black gripped Eickhorn Navy.

I have seen a photo of Eric Hartmann's wedding where he is leaving the church with an arch created by Luft 2nd Mod. Daggers and you can tell that one of them has a black grip, so they were a purchased non-funeral dagger variety IMO.

I have seen a photo of Eric Hartmann's wedding where he is leaving the church with an arch created by Luft 2nd Mod. Daggers and you can tell that one of them has a black grip, so they were a purchased non-funeral dagger variety IMO.


I concur with Ron. I've seen that photo also and it's undeniably a black gripped 2nd Luft dagger.

Same for Army daggers. There are other legit companies besides Klaas that made a black gripped Army dagger grip (that were solid black celluloid, never been painted).
